Ford will bring a three-cylinder Fiesta to America first and then soon after to the rest of the world. All it took was a little deductive reasoning to figure that out. Various Ford executives have dropped hints, or pointedly not ruled it out as U.S. gasoline prices rose toward $4 a gallon this year. And Ford has developed a new 1.0-liter three-cylinder engine dripping with Ford’s EcoBoost fuel-sipping technology: turbocharging, variable-valve timing, offset crankshaft and other goodies. Ford hasn’t rated the 1.0-liter’s output. But Ford’s new turbo designs are approaching 120-hp per liter.
